Ranger 字段隐藏技术及实现方法
在数据中台、数字孪生和数字可视化等领域,数据安全和隐私保护是企业关注的核心问题之一。为了防止敏感信息泄露,企业需要采取有效的数据隐藏和访问控制技术。Ranger 字段隐藏技术作为一种重要的数据安全解决方案,能够帮助企业实现字段级别的访问控制和数据隐藏,从而保护敏感信息不被未经授权的用户访问或展示。
本文将深入探讨 Ranger 字段隐藏技术的原理、实现方法及其在实际应用中的价值,为企业提供一份详尽的指南。
什么是 Ranger 字段隐藏技术?
Ranger 是一个基于 Hadoop 的数据访问控制框架,主要用于管理大数据平台的权限。它能够对 Hadoop 生态系统中的组件(如 HDFS、Hive、HBase 等)提供细粒度的访问控制。Ranger 字段隐藏技术则是 Ranger 的一个关键功能,允许企业在数据展示或查询时隐藏特定字段,从而防止敏感信息被未经授权的用户访问。
简单来说,Ranger 字段隐藏技术通过配置规则,可以将某些字段从结果集中排除,或者对字段内容进行脱敏处理,从而实现数据的安全展示和访问控制。
为什么需要 Ranger 字段隐藏技术?
在数据中台、数字孪生和数字可视化场景中,企业通常需要将数据以可视化的方式展示给不同角色的用户。然而,数据中可能包含敏感信息(如用户身份证号、手机号、财务数据等),这些信息如果被未经授权的用户访问,可能会导致严重的数据泄露风险。
Ranger 字段隐藏技术能够帮助企业实现以下目标:
- 防止敏感信息泄露:通过隐藏或脱敏敏感字段,确保只有授权用户才能访问敏感数据。
- 满足合规要求:许多行业(如金融、医疗等)对数据隐私有严格的合规要求,Ranger 字段隐藏技术能够帮助企业满足这些要求。
- 提升数据可视化安全性:在数字可视化场景中,Ranger 字段隐藏技术可以确保敏感字段不会被展示在可视化图表或报告中。
- 灵活的访问控制:Ranger 支持基于角色的访问控制(RBAC),可以根据用户角色和权限灵活配置字段隐藏规则。
Ranger 字段隐藏技术的实现方法
Ranger 字段隐藏技术的实现主要依赖于 Ranger 的配置和插件支持。以下是其实现的主要步骤和方法:
1. 安装和配置 Ranger
首先,需要在企业的大数据平台上安装 Ranger。Ranger 支持多种数据存储组件(如 HDFS、Hive、HBase 等),因此需要根据企业的实际数据存储环境进行配置。
- 安装 Ranger:从 Ranger 官方网站下载安装包,并按照文档完成安装。
- 配置 Ranger:配置 Ranger 的核心组件(如 Ranger Admin、Ranger Plugin 等),并确保其与 Hadoop 生态系统中的其他组件(如 Hive、HBase)集成。
2. 定义字段隐藏规则
在 Ranger 中,可以通过配置策略来定义字段隐藏规则。这些规则可以根据用户角色、数据表或字段的敏感级别来设置。
- 基于角色的字段隐藏:根据用户角色隐藏特定字段。例如,普通用户无法查看财务字段,而财务部门的用户可以查看。
- 基于字段敏感级别的隐藏:根据字段的敏感级别自动隐藏敏感字段。例如,身份证号、手机号等字段可以被自动隐藏。
- 动态字段隐藏:根据查询上下文动态隐藏字段。例如,在特定时间或特定场景下隐藏某些字段。
3. 集成到数据可视化工具
在数字可视化场景中,Ranger 字段隐藏技术需要与数据可视化工具(如 Tableau、Power BI、DataV 等)集成,以确保敏感字段在可视化展示时被隐藏或脱敏。
- 配置数据源:在数据可视化工具中配置数据源时,确保数据经过 Ranger 的字段隐藏处理。
- 脱敏处理:对于需要脱敏的字段,可以在 Ranger 中配置脱敏规则(如将手机号的中间几位替换为星号)。
- 动态数据加载:在数据加载到可视化工具时,Ranger 可以动态隐藏或脱敏敏感字段,确保数据在展示时的安全性。
4. 测试和优化
在实际应用中,需要对 Ranger 字段隐藏技术进行全面测试,确保其功能正常且符合企业需求。
- 功能测试:测试字段隐藏规则是否生效,确保敏感字段在未经授权的情况下无法被访问或展示。
- 性能测试:评估 Ranger 字段隐藏技术对系统性能的影响,确保其不会对数据查询或可视化展示造成显著延迟。
- 用户反馈:收集用户反馈,优化字段隐藏规则和脱敏策略,提升用户体验。
Ranger 字段隐藏技术的实际应用
1. 数据中台中的应用
在数据中台场景中,企业通常需要将多个数据源(如数据库、Hadoop 集群、云存储等)整合到一个统一的数据平台上。Ranger 字段隐藏技术可以确保在数据整合和分析过程中,敏感字段不会被未经授权的用户访问。
- 数据脱敏:在数据中台中,Ranger 可以对敏感字段进行脱敏处理,例如将身份证号中的中间几位替换为星号。
- 字段级权限控制:通过 Ranger 的字段级权限控制,企业可以灵活地为不同角色的用户分配数据访问权限。
2. 数字孪生中的应用
在数字孪生场景中,企业需要将实时数据(如设备状态、传感器数据等)以数字化的方式展示在虚拟模型中。Ranger 字段隐藏技术可以确保敏感数据在数字孪生模型中不被泄露。
- 实时数据隐藏:在实时数据流中,Ranger 可以动态隐藏或脱敏敏感字段,确保数据在展示时的安全性。
- 访问控制:通过 Ranger 的访问控制功能,企业可以确保只有授权用户才能查看数字孪生模型中的敏感数据。
3. 数字可视化中的应用
在数字可视化场景中,企业通常需要将数据以图表、仪表盘等形式展示给用户。Ranger 字段隐藏技术可以确保敏感字段在可视化展示时被隐藏或脱敏。
- 图表数据隐藏:在生成图表时,Ranger 可以自动隐藏敏感字段,确保用户只能看到授权的数据。
- 动态数据加载:在数据加载到可视化工具时,Ranger 可以动态隐藏或脱敏敏感字段,确保数据在展示时的安全性。
Ranger 字段隐藏技术的优势
- 细粒度的访问控制:Ranger 支持基于角色的访问控制(RBAC),可以根据用户角色和权限灵活配置字段隐藏规则。
- 动态数据处理:Ranger 可以在数据查询或加载时动态隐藏或脱敏敏感字段,确保数据在展示时的安全性。
- 多数据源支持:Ranger 支持多种数据存储组件(如 HDFS、Hive、HBase 等),可以满足企业的多种数据存储需求。
- 易于集成:Ranger 可以与多种数据可视化工具(如 Tableau、Power BI 等)集成,方便企业在现有数据可视化平台中使用。
如何选择适合的 Ranger 字段隐藏技术方案?
企业在选择 Ranger 字段隐藏技术方案时,需要考虑以下几个因素:
- 数据规模和复杂度:根据企业的数据规模和复杂度选择适合的 Ranger 版本和配置。
- 数据敏感级别:根据数据的敏感级别配置字段隐藏规则,确保敏感数据得到充分保护。
- 用户角色和权限:根据企业的组织结构和用户角色配置访问控制规则,确保数据访问权限符合企业需求。
- 性能需求:评估 Ranger 字段隐藏技术对系统性能的影响,确保其不会对数据查询或可视化展示造成显著延迟。
未来发展趋势
随着数据安全和隐私保护需求的不断增加,Ranger 字段隐藏技术将在以下几个方面继续发展:
- 智能化的字段隐藏规则:通过机器学习和人工智能技术,Ranger 可以自动识别敏感字段并生成字段隐藏规则。
- 增强的访问控制功能:Ranger 将继续增强其访问控制功能,支持更多复杂的数据访问场景。
- 与新兴技术的集成:Ranger 将与更多新兴技术(如区块链、边缘计算等)集成,提升数据安全和隐私保护能力。
申请试用 Ranger 字段隐藏技术
如果您对 Ranger 字段隐藏技术感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化解决方案的信息,可以申请试用我们的产品。申请试用 了解更多详情。
通过 Ranger 字段隐藏技术,企业可以有效保护敏感数据,提升数据安全和隐私保护能力,同时满足合规要求。无论是数据中台、数字孪生还是数字可视化场景,Ranger 字段隐藏技术都能为您提供强有力的支持。
申请试用&https://www.dtstack.com/?src=bbs
申请试用&https://www.dtstack.com/?src=bbs
申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。